45S-LP:
6/4 size
4 front action piston steel valves (Big Valve)
Bore: .748in (4th valve: .787in)
thumb activated 5th rotary valve
Bell diameter: 16.5in
Halftone trigger (left hand thumb)

45:
6/4 size
5 rotary valves
Bore: .728in (4th valve: .768in)
Bell diameter: 15in
height: 39in
46:
same, with 6 rotary valves (4 right, 2 left) |
